Software Requirements Courses

Software requirements courses can help you learn how to gather and analyze user needs, create detailed specifications, and manage project scope effectively. You can build skills in writing clear documentation, conducting stakeholder interviews, and using techniques like use cases and user stories. Many courses introduce tools such as JIRA for tracking requirements, Lucidchart for visualizing workflows, and requirements management software that aids in organizing and prioritizing features throughout the development process.
